I thought about --enable-* vs. --with-*, and decided on --with. I don't recall why exactly.

It could have been because of:
```
-> barnowl / df.d / AUTH: adehnert  2013-05-29 00:32:40  (Alex Dehnert) / NOVGOROD.MIT.EDU
       Hrmph, is --with-default-format the "right" thing? Isn't that
       supposed to be a package name? 
   barnowl / df.d / AUTH: jhutz@CS.CMU.EDU  2013-05-29 00:33:12  (JHutz) / sirius.fac.cs.cmu.edu
       Yes, but no.  Just go with it.
```

Alternatively, I might have felt bad about using an argument to pick the default format, given "--enable-feature options should never make a feature behave differently or cause one feature to replace another.".
